DDD and DDE are metabolized product of DDT that are produced by microbial degradation, chemically or by photo-chemical reactions. DDD (1, 1-dichloro-2, 2-bis (p-chlorophenyl) ethane) is formed by DDT through reductive dechlorination either microbial mediated way or as chemical reaction and dehalogenation

At the axon's sodium channel, they prevent gate closure after activation and membrane depolarization. Sodium ions leak through the nerve membrane and create a destabilizing negative "afterpotential" with hyperexcitability of the nerve.
